Muswell Hill great-grandfather ‘dumbfounded’ by six-year-old tax bill from Haringey Council
The Broadway Ham & High reports:
A great-grandfather from Muswell Hill is fuming after Haringey Council sent him a threatening reminder to pay a tax bill – from six years ago.
Widower John Adkins, 69, of Princes Avenue, Muswell Hill, has been left “dumbfounded” by letters from the council asking him to pay £164 for a missed payment, which he disputes.
Mr Adkins, who pays his council tax every month at the Post Office, said: “Anybody that pays two weeks late should get a reminder, not six years later.
“Why have they left it so long to do something about it?”
He was left scratching his head after he received a first reminder last month which did not specify when the outstanding payment was from. Mr Adkins assumed it was a mistake.
But when he received another letter on July 15, telling him legal action would be taken if he did not pay within a fortnight, he visited the council’s customer service centre in Wood Green.
